Province confirms 11 new cases of COVID-19; 15 more people have recovered

The Government of Saskatchewan confirmed 11 new cases of COVID-19 on Wednesday, upping the province’s total to 271.

Of the 271 confirmed cases, 165 of them are considered active. Fifteen more people have recovered from the virus for a total of 103.

There are currently 8 people in hospitals across the province due to COVID-19. Two of those people are in the ICU.

Twenty-six of the province’s cases are health care workers, but the source of the infections may not all be health care related.

Most of the province’s cases are in Saskatoon, which has 135 cases, 56 cases are in Regina, 51 are from the north, 15 from the south, 10 from the central region and 4 from the far north.

The province has performed 15,621 COVID-19 tests so far, Saskatchewan continues to have the second highest rate of testing per capita in Canada.
